Beyond the translation

Overall song meaning

The song 'Arakka' from Nenjil Thunivirundhal (2017) is an intense, high-energy anthem centered on resilience, friendship, and fearless confrontation against injustice and adversity. The lyrics urge one to shatter all obstacles, comparing an unstoppable human spirit to natural forces like a surging river or a burning fire that can overcome even death itself.

Writing craft

Poetic devices

Adukku Thodar (Reduplication)

Thatta thatta thadaiyedhu

Repetition of words like 'Thatta thatta', 'Mutta mutta', and 'Vetta vetta' to emphasize continuous rhythm and forceful action.

Metaphor (Uvamaani)

Gangai vellam payum bodhu

Comparing unstoppable human determination to the powerful flow of the Ganges river.

Hyperbole (Uvarchithai)

Yemanai erikalaam

An exaggeration stating that the internal rage/fire can burn even Yama, the deity of death, highlighting supreme courage.

Personification

Kaneerai kaidhu seiyum kaalam

Treating tears as criminals that can be arrested, symbolizing the control and suppression of grief.

Did you know?

Trivia

Nenjil Thunivirundhal (2017) is a Tamil action drama written and directed by Suseenthiran, starring Sundeep Kishan and Vikranth. The music was composed by D. Imman with lyrics written by Vairamuthu, highlighting themes of brotherhood and standing up against social corruption.
